Volunteers needed for our summer Reading Tents

We are looking for volunteers in Thunder Bay to assist with our popular Reading Tents at various outdoor locations in the city including summer day camp programs, community events, and festivals. These tents run primarily on weekdays for 2-3 hours between 10:00 am and 4:00 pm and Wednesday evenings from 6:00 and 8:00 pm for the months of July and August.

The purpose of the Reading Tent program is to provide a place where children, parents and caregivers can share the joy of reading and learning. Helping children develop a love of reading is an important step in helping them become successful readers. Reading with children during the summer is especially important as it helps to reduce the ‘learning loss’ that occurs when children do not have the routines of school.
